Kutaisi, Imereti, Georgia
Overview
Kutaisi is Georgia's third-largest city, set along the scenic Rioni River and known for its historic architecture, lively markets, and proximity to major natural and cultural sites. It combines a blend of laid-back local life with centuries-old landmarks, offering visitors a truly authentic Georgian experience.
Best Time to Visit
April-June or September-October for mild weather and fewer crowds.
Local Tips
Most places are walkable in the center; marshrutka minibuses are the cheapest way to get around. Local markets are great for fresh produce, and taxis are affordable for longer trips.
Cultural Etiquette
Dress modestly when visiting churches and monasteries. Tipping is appreciated (5-10%), though not obligatory. Greetings are warm and handshakes are common.
Safety Warnings
Kutaisi is generally safe, but watch for petty theft in crowded areas and beware of unofficial taxis. Roads in rural outskirts can be poorly lit at night, avoid isolated areas after dark.
Hidden Gems
Explore the Green Bazaar for a true local market experience, stroll the less-traveled city parks along the Rioni River, and visit Gelati Monastery just outside the city for stunning views and a peaceful atmosphere.
